Hello All,

Quick question here may save me some time...

Email accounts setup in cpanel, where is the email sent when it has been recieved by the cpanel server however the mail box owner has not yet logged in and downloaded it?

Many thanks

Hi only1yoni,

Thanks for your help - however the queue you mentioned is the server incoming queue...if cpanel email accounts are setup then the email goes straight into their accounts and wont be in that queue at all... I'm trying to find the location of email that has not be downloaded by the user yet, undownloaded mail is what im after which is different to undelivered mail.

Many thanks

undownloaded emails are stored under # /home/cpanel-username/mail/domain.com/email-accounts.

Quote:
Originally Posted by Sean Barron View Post
undownloaded emails are stored under # /home/cpanel-username/mail/domain.com/email-accounts.
Other hosts may very but I've seen this set up on Bluehost, Hostmonster and Fast Domain. Being as all 3 are the same company, that's not unexpected. I would think most shared hosts would have a similar set up.
